Output 43f648d7f5ed6150198008f84f9c23d7bad9f7987fbea4ea3613a9a1174aefba:1

value
3497521
script pubkey
OP_0 OP_PUSHBYTES_20 0d3a9109fd7d567174ff7395ae31d5e5a0e34d6e
address
bc1qp5afzz0a04t8za8lww26uvw4ukswxntwpumpnl
transaction
43f648d7f5ed6150198008f84f9c23d7bad9f7987fbea4ea3613a9a1174aefba
spent
true